Bitcoin just hit a two-week low and people are asking why is crypto going down right now. Apparently there was a massive $300M in long liquidations that triggered a cascade of selling. When that much leverage gets wiped out, it usually spooks the market and causes more panic selling.
I've been watching the charts and yeah, the pressure is real. You see these kinds of moves happen when there's been too much leverage built up on the long side. Everyone's wondering why crypto is dropping so hard, but honestly it's pretty straightforward - overleveraged positions getting liquidated, stop losses getting hit, then it becomes a snowball effect.
So if you're asking why is the market going down, that's your answer. The liquidations were the spark, and now we're seeing why Bitcoin's down to these levels. Might be worth watching if we get any bounces or if this continues lower.
